Halftuxfreemangordon: I don't know the role of libsoup for qyoutube there is also no dependency and I could not find the source code, why is libsoup package not in cssu?11:11
bencohlibsoup is needed for http(s) iirc11:11
bencohnot sure whether qyoutube uses it to retrieve video metadata, but it should at least be used by video player11:12
Halftuxyes this I know but you don't need it for compile qyoutube somewhere I read in irc that it uses libsoup through qt but it is also not linked with qt the only thing I can imagine is gstreamer11:14
bencohqt uses gstreamer to play video, yeah11:15
Halftuxah ok thx11:15
bencoh(and the gstreamer http source module uses libgsoup, as you already gathered)11:16
bencohlibsoup*11:16

siceloinz: alt+numbers -repeat .. what does that do?22:56
inzsicelo, hold alt down and type in some number n, after releasing alt, the next key you press will be repeated n times22:57
